DESCRIPTION
Hawkridge comprises a detached four-bedroom house occupying a generous plot of 0.4 acres to include a useful workshop building and single garage, with further land available (as shaded orange on the site plan) extending to 3.50 acres in all.
The property is understood to have been constructed circa 1946 and comprises concrete blockwork walls finished externally with a sand and cement render.
While the property would benefit from a programme of modernisation, it offers an excellent opportunity for purchasers seeking a rural home with scope for extension, subject to the necessary planning consents.
By reference to the floorplan, Hawkridge extends to a total gross internal floor area of 1,476 square feet (137.15 square metres). The internal accommodation briefly comprises the following :-
Kitchen/Dining Room, Sitting Room, Utility Room, Study, Downstairs WC, Four Bedrooms and Family Bathroom.
Outside
The property benefits from attractive gardens laid mainly to lawn, together with a hardcore entrance way providing off-road parking for several vehicles.
OUTBUILDINGS
To the northern elevation of the house there is a single garage with a pair of timber doors at the front. At the rear of the garage and accessed from a door to the west is a door to a gardeners wc. At the other end of the house, to the south, there is a detached workshop, extending to 458 square feet (42.5 square meters) which benefits from a concrete floor, with power and light connected. This building is currently used for storage and could subject to the relevant planning consents be used for potential additional accommodation to the house.
LAND
The agricultural land lies to the east of the property and extends to approximately 3.10 acres (1.25 hectares) of permanent pasture. The land enjoys a predominantly gentle east facing gradient.
The land would be suitable for a variety of uses subject to a purchaser’s requirements, to include equine, agricultural or amenity uses (subject to obtaining the necessary planning consents).

METHOD OF SALE
The land is being offered for sale by Formal Tender (unless sold prior). The deadline date for the submission of tenders Monday 26th October 2026 at 12 noon and all tenders must be submitted to 6 Fore Street, South Brent TQ10 9BQ in an envelope clearly marked ‘Hawkridge’.
Buyers who wish to submit a tender will be required to sign a legal contract, available from the solicitor acting for the seller and provide a deposit equivalent to 10% of their offer price as their tender. Please be advised that any tender offer that is unsuccessful will have their 10% deposit returned.
If either of these two component parts are not submitted, their tender risks being declined.
Moreover, the successful purchaser will be liable to pay the sum of 1% plus VAT as an administration fee in addition to their tender.
A tender which is accepted by the seller will be treated as a binding contract and immediately constitutes an exchange of contracts.
Legal completion and payment of the balance of the purchase price will follow approximately 28 days later, or in the time frame as set out in the legal pack.
The seller does not undertake to accept the highest or any of the offers and the seller reserves the right to withdraw, alter or amend the way in which the land is offered for sale.
